This work aims to expose the vision of one of the main foreign correspondents during the Spanish Civil War, Henry Buckley, through his book The Life and Death of the Spanish Republic. To this end, various aspects of some fragments of the work will be analysed, reflecting the main moral and political concerns of the British journalist during the Second Republic and the Spanish conflict. Specifically, the questions that will be investigated in this work are the following: the Non-Intervention Pact and its main consequences; the International Brigades and their relevance in the war; the religious conflict in Spain and its repercussion in society; and, finally, the Republican exile to France. In addition, various publications on these subjects will be studied in an attempt to place the author's views in a particular context. The purpose of this work is also to characterize and study the journalistic-literary style that Buckley uses throughout the work. In addition, it will be analysed whether the immediacy represented by the chronicle conditions the author's thinking about the facts he narrates in the book and to what degree this chronicle is later reflected in the work. Buckley's chronicle entitled "The New Strong Army of Republican Spain", published in January 1938 in The Daily Telegraph and published by José Mario Armero in his book España fue noticia, will be used for this purpose.
